The Problem with Bird Droppings
Bird droppings carry more than just dirt. They contain pathogens that can lead to health problems such as respiratory infections, histoplasmosis, and other diseases. When birds roost or nest near homes, offices, or public spaces, their droppings accumulate on surfaces, creating slippery and unsanitary conditions.
Besides health risks, bird droppings are acidic and can corrode building materials like metal, stone, and paint. This leads to costly repairs and maintenance. The mess also attracts insects and creates unpleasant odors, reducing the quality of life in affected areas.

Bird Netting as a Reliable Barrier
Bird netting is one of the most popular and effective ways to prevent birds from accessing specific areas. It acts as a physical barrier, blocking birds from entering balconies, rooftops, gardens, and other vulnerable spots.
Benefits of Bird Netting
Durable and weather-resistant: Made from strong materials like nylon or polyethylene.
Versatile: Can be installed in various shapes and sizes.
Non-lethal: Keeps birds away without harming them.
Cost-effective: Long-lasting solution with minimal maintenance.
Installation Tips
Ensure the netting is taut and securely fastened to avoid gaps.
Use UV-resistant netting for outdoor areas exposed to sunlight.
Regularly inspect for damage or wear and repair promptly.
Bird netting is especially useful in residential buildings where pigeons and sparrows tend to roost.
Kabootar Jali for Traditional and Effective Control
Kabootar jali, a term commonly used in South Asia, refers to a type of bird netting or mesh specifically designed to keep pigeons (kabootar) away. It is often made from metal or plastic and installed on windows, balconies, and open spaces.
Advantages of Kabootar Jali
Strong and sturdy: Metal versions provide long-term protection.
Customizable: Can be tailored to fit different openings.
Aesthetic options: Available in various colors and finishes to blend with building design.
Kabootar jali is a practical choice for those looking for a robust and traditional bird control method.
Invisible Grills for Unobtrusive Protection
Invisible grills offer a modern solution for bird control, combining safety with aesthetics. These grills use thin, strong wires that are almost invisible from a distance, providing protection without obstructing views.
Key Features
Minimal visual impact: Maintains the appearance of windows and balconies.
Strong and secure: Made from stainless steel cables.
Easy maintenance: Requires little upkeep once installed.
Invisible grills are ideal for residential and commercial properties where maintaining a clear view is important while keeping birds out.
Bird Spikes to Deter Perching
Bird spikes are strips with pointed projections designed to prevent birds from landing on ledges, beams, and other flat surfaces. They are a humane way to discourage birds from settling without causing harm.
How Bird Spikes Work
The spikes create an uneven surface that birds find uncomfortable.
They do not trap or injure birds but make perching impossible.
Available in plastic or stainless steel, suitable for different environments.
Common Applications
Rooftops and parapets
Window sills and balconies
Signs and streetlights
Bird spikes are easy to install and effective in reducing bird presence in targeted areas.

Health Precautions When Handling Bird Droppings
If you need to clean bird droppings, take safety precautions:
Wear gloves and a mask to avoid inhaling dust or spores.
Use a disinfectant to clean surfaces thoroughly.
Avoid dry sweeping or vacuuming, which can spread particles.
Consult local health guidelines for safe disposal methods.
